如何仅在Git中添加分支更改?

时间:2013-03-12 05:21:06

标签: git

我有一个初始项目,其中包含一些非分阶段的更改。我添加了一个新的分支&对项目进行了一些更改。如何仅使用在特定分支中所做的更改将文件添加到临时区域?我可以使用 git add 手动添加每个文件,但我想知道它是否可能。

2 个答案:

答案 0 :(得分:3)

未暂存的更改不属于任何分支。因此,在您进行非分段更改时创建/切换分支会将这些更改带到新分支,就像您在切换分支后进行了更改一样。

答案 1 :(得分:1)

我认为最好的方法是创建当前暂存的更改补丁,然后在另一个分支中应用此补丁。 您可以按照创建分段更改补丁here

的说明进行操作